Study Flags China’s Ownership Of Over 11,000 German Technology Patents

China has acquired ownership of more than 11,300 patents originally developed in Germany over the past two decades, according to a new study by the German Economic Institute (IW), commissioned by the Bertelsmann Foundation.

The report found that nearly one in every three inventions developed in Germany is now owned by foreign entities, underscoring the growing international transfer of intellectual property from Europe’s largest economy.

It noted that United States-based entities account for the largest share of German-developed patents abroad, holding almost one-third, while Swiss owners control about 11 per cent.

The trend is particularly visible in Germany’s mechanical engineering sector, where patent activity rose from about 3,300 applications in 2000 to 4,300 in 2022.

The study said China has been especially active in acquiring technologies linked to the sector, raising concerns about the long-term control of strategic innovations.

“German companies also hold patents abroad. That is part of normal competition,” IW expert Oliver Koppel said.

However, Koppel argued that China’s approach differs from that of other economies, saying Beijing pursues targeted acquisitions in Western markets as part of a broader industrial strategy while maintaining tighter restrictions on foreign access to its domestic market.

“But he said Beijing directed Western acquisitions strategically while keeping its own market relatively closed to foreign investors,” the report stated.

“That is an imbalance,” Koppel said, adding that Europe should more closely monitor where strategically important technologies are migrating.

The report also warned that Germany’s innovation capacity is under pressure due to relatively weak investment in research and development (R&D) compared with global competitors.

It noted that Germany ranked third globally in R&D spending in 2000, with investment levels roughly twice those of China at the time. However, by 2021, Germany had fallen to sixth place.

In contrast, China has significantly expanded its research and development spending over the same period, increasing investment roughly twentyfold, according to the study, highlighting a shift in global innovation leadership.
